              here is the link to test firmware 1.2.1:
              Download



              if some one could test apps like hulu and netflix it will help.
              have in mind that this firmware have sdcard unmounted by default
              so xbmc should never louse gui settings etc but some android apps may not work.
              also xbmc is a launcher now.
              home button is remaped to escape so it will go to xbmc homescreen.
              its based on latest firmware from minix.
              i pached stock kernel to 720p (thanks to finless bob for how to)
              you have a choice to use 1080p or 720p it can be changed in advanced settings.
              no overclock over stock 1.6 so it should work on every minix x7.


              please provide a feedback, its realy important so i can fix if anything is wrong.

                          Originally posted by saddas View Post
                          I did add: mkdir /mnt/Samba_3
                          It's doesn't work, don't know why.
                          you need to remount the system.
                          add this to your script:
                          Code:
                                busybox mount -o remount,rw -t auto /system;    
                                [COLOR=#333333]mkdir /mnt/Samba_3
                          [/COLOR]      busybox mount -o remount,ro -t auto /system;[COLOR=#333333]
                          [/COLOR]      busybox mount -t cifs //192.168.1.102/your_share /mnt/Samba_3 -o user=yourusername,pass=yourpassword[COLOR=#333333]
